Having tried to unlock a "3" N95 the other day and yet again all 5 locks were in place making it impossible to use test points to unlock :(
Only "3" can unlock these handsets that use all 5 locks

Three will charge you fifteen pounds to unlock any phone that is out of it contract ....

and they will also unlock any phone one month before the contract ends.....

And i did try my hardest to get them to give me the code for free but NO NO NO.
